One man one post rule goes for a toss at BJP; blue-eyed boy enjoys four positions
6/1/2018 11:51:23 PM
Jehangir Rashid
Early Times Report
SRINAGAR, June 1: One man one post rule no longer holds true with respect to Bharatiya Janta Party (BJP) at least in the state as a 'blue-eyed' boy is enjoying his stint at four positions in the party.
The militant turned Ikhwani turned BJP leader is enjoying like anything since he is dictating terms to the other leaders as he has been given four important posts in the state. In the past this BJP leader had been in fact given the mandate to take decision about the persons to be invited for high profile visit of important personalities of the party to the state.
Sources told Early Times that the BJP leader is the General Secretary of the party for Srinagar district. He has been entrusted the responsibility of handling the financial affairs of the party and it is here where he is making merry since the accountability has gone for a huge six in the state.
"The BJP leader in question was a militant and later on he joined the ranks of Papa Kishtwari. He along with yet another person got a refuge while joining the ranks of BJP while militancy was at its peak in Kashmir valley. He is now reaping the benefits of his early inclusion in BJP more so at a place like Kashmir," said sources.
Sources said that besides being the General Secretary and in-charge finance this BJP leader has been given the responsibility of allotting rooms and other services to the party leaders, workers and activists. He also looks after the hospitality and protocol services of the party giving indication that the other people are 'incompetent' to look after these affairs.
"The more than due importance given to this leader has led to resentment among the other leaders of BJP. Since he is looking after the important affairs of the party there is nobody who would make him accountable for the activities being carried out by him in the name of party," said sources.
Sources said that this BJP leader was given the accommodation of a vice-chairperson of an autonomous body at Jawahar Nagar during the winter. Following the Durbar Move the leader along with his family was allotted accommodation at Peerbagh where the BJP has set up its office.
"This BJP leader has also a room allotted to him at the Dolphin hotel located on the Boulevard Road in Srinagar. He along with yet another BJP leader kept the deserving people out and invited the lesser known people during the recent visit of Prime Minister, Narendra Modi to the state," said sources.
Sources said that the BJP leader who is basically a resident of Pampore shifted to Eidgah some time back. They said that he managed to pelt some stones on his house following which he sought protection in an uptown area. The same was heeded to and since then he is enjoying accommodation at more than one place, said sources.
